Using 6.5++ build 1.840k. In multiple tables we have a column named
"PHONE". Now that "PHONE" is a reserved word due to the new phone command,
we are getting error messages when we try to change the database structure.
Just thought I'd pass this along just in case someone else used "PHONE" as
a column name. Never thought that Rbase would have a phone command ... but
